By: Oriaifoh Godwins


The foremost aspirant for the upcoming Edo governorship election, Ambassador Professor Martin Ihoeghian Uhomoibhi OFR, has advised the people of Edo state to look out for a candidate with integrity, character and experience in governance, so as to get it right once and for all if we must move Edo state to a higher level.


Ambassador Uhomoibhi gave this advice on Friday, 1st November, 2023 while responding to questions from a team of Journalists where he was the guest lecturer at the second Annual Lecture Series and Awards, organised by Ambrose Alli University Alumni Association, Abuja Branch.

Ambassador Uhomoibhi said; '...we have stayed too long in the valley, we need to move to a higher ground...' 

Ambassador Uhomoibhi, who said, Edo People must look at the content and character of people who have something to offer to move the state forward, added that; '...this time around, we cannot afford to risk recycling the same people that put us in the mess we are currently in, otherwise we will continue to get same result...'

Ambassador Professor Uhomoibhi, who said, our people are living in fears, as farmers can no longer go to farms, we can no longer travel on our highways for fear of kidnappers and armed robbers, as we are virtually Internally Displayed Persons, IDP's in our own home. In view of all these, he said, the people of Edo state need to support a candidate with the requisite experience and International connections who can maximally harness our human, material and natural resources for the benefit of the Edo people.

Ambassador Martin Ihoeghian Uhomoibhi, a one-time Permanent Secretary, in the Ministry of Foreign Affairs, who is so far, the longest in service in the history of Foreign Service in Nigeria, and a former Undersecretary General of the United Nations, is currently aspiring to contest for the position of the governor of Edo state, on the platform of the Peoples Democratic Party, PDP, come 2024.
